Svensson got off to a great start at TPC Craig Ranch, recording nine birdies and a first-round 63 (par 71). However, the 30-year-old golfer was unable to match that form.

Instead, Svensson had two birdies and three bogeys, dropping him from a tie for second at -8 to -7, still within striking distance of the lead.

Things went better for Kim Si-Woo. The South Korean looked set to finish the round in 59 strokes, which would have been the 16th time in PGA Tour history a player had finished a round in under 60 strokes. A bogey on the final hole put a damper on that, but he still holds the lead by five strokes.
